Tradewind Recruitment is seeking a full-time SEND Support practitioner to work across Blackpool and Preston, Lancashire.

You will implement EHCPs and IEPs, delivering tailored interventions and supporting pupils with ASD, ADHD, speech and language difficulties, and SEMH needs alongside classroom staff.

Starting September 2026, the role is term-time only, five days a week, with an annual salary of £24,500–£25,500 and weekly pay.
